Disadvantages of AI-Enabled Medical Drones

As AI-enabled medical drones continue to revolutionize healthcare delivery, it is essential to acknowledge the disadvantages that come with this innovative technology. While these drones offer numerous benefits, there are certain challenges that need to be addressed to ensure their safe and effective use in the healthcare industry.

Regulatory and Legal Concerns

One of the primary concerns surrounding AI-enabled medical drones is the regulatory and legal framework governing their operation. As these drones operate autonomously and deliver medical supplies without direct human intervention, questions arise regarding accountability and liability in case of accidents or mishaps. Clear guidelines and regulations need to be established to address these concerns and ensure the safe deployment of medical drones.

Privacy and Data Security

Another disadvantage of AI-enabled medical drones is the potential compromise of patient privacy and data security. These drones collect and transmit sensitive medical information, including patient records and real-time health data. There is a need for robust data encryption and privacy protocols to protect patient confidentiality and prevent unauthorized access to this data.

Technical Limitations

Despite their advancements, AI-enabled medical drones still face technical limitations. Factors like flight range, payload capacity, and battery life can impact their effectiveness in delivering medical supplies, especially in remote or challenging terrains. Continued research and development are necessary to overcome these limitations and improve the efficiency and reliability of medical drone operations.

Public Acceptance and Trust

AI-enabled medical drones are a relatively new concept, and their acceptance among the general public and healthcare professionals is crucial for their widespread adoption. Building trust in this technology requires transparent communication about the benefits, risks, and ethical considerations associated with medical drones. Education and awareness campaigns can play a vital role in addressing misconceptions and fostering acceptance.

Recommendations for Implementing AI-Enabled Medical Drones

Advancements in technology have revolutionized healthcare delivery, and one of the most promising innovations is the implementation of AI-enabled medical drones. These unmanned aerial vehicles equipped with artificial intelligence have the potential to transform the way medical services are delivered, particularly in remote or disaster-stricken areas. To ensure successful implementation and maximize the benefits of AI-enabled medical drones, several key recommendations should be considered.

Regulatory Framework and Safety Standards

Establishing a robust regulatory framework and safety standards is crucial for the safe and ethical use of AI-enabled medical drones. Regulatory bodies and government agencies should work collaboratively with healthcare providers and drone manufacturers to develop guidelines that address privacy concerns, airspace regulations, and safety protocols. Regular audits and inspections should be conducted to ensure compliance with these standards.

Integration with Existing Healthcare Systems

For AI-enabled medical drones to seamlessly integrate into existing healthcare systems, interoperability with electronic health records (EHRs) and telemedicine platforms is essential. This integration would enable real-time data exchange between healthcare providers and drones, allowing for accurate patient identification, medical history access, and informed decision-making.

Training and Education

Proper training and education for healthcare professionals, drone operators, and emergency responders are crucial for the successful implementation of AI-enabled medical drones. Training should encompass not only the technical aspects of operating the drones but also the ethical considerations, privacy concerns, and emergency response protocols. Continuing education programs should be established to ensure ongoing proficiency.

Collaborative Partnerships

Collaborative partnerships between healthcare organizations, drone manufacturers, and technology companies are vital for the advancement and sustainability of AI-enabled medical drones. These partnerships can facilitate research and development, data sharing, and the integration of new technologies, ultimately enhancing the capabilities of medical drones and their impact on healthcare delivery.

Data Security and Privacy

As AI-enabled medical drones collect and transmit sensitive patient data, robust security measures must be in place to protect patient privacy and prevent unauthorized access. Encryption techniques, secure communication channels, and strict data governance policies should be implemented to safeguard patient information.
